The House of Representatives has dismissed allegations that lawmakers demanded bribes from Vice-Chancellors of federal universities to approve their 2025 budget allocations. The lawmakers instead turned the spotlight on university administrators for alleged misconduct and financial mismanagement. About 32 years after its creation, the federal government-owned Michael Okpara University of Agriculture Umudike (MOUAU), Abia State, has been denied its take-off grant by subsequent federal administrations for no explained reasons. One year after, Lagos State Governor, Babajide Sanwo-Olu, has cancelled the work from home initiative implemented by his administration. With the new instruction, from April 1, all workers are expected to be at their duty posts and offices rather than working from home.
